About Hala Mostafa

Hala Mostafa is a scholar working on Electrical and Electronic Engineering, Computer Networks and Communications, Aerospace Engineering, Artificial Intelligence and Management Science and Operations Research, having authored 83 papers that have together received 651 indexed citations. Recurring topics across this work include Antenna Design and Analysis (19 papers), Cooperative Communication and Network Coding (15 papers), Advanced Wireless Communication Technologies (14 papers), Wireless Signal Modulation Classification (12 papers), Advanced Wireless Communication Techniques (11 papers), Full-Duplex Wireless Communications (11 papers), Wireless Communication Security Techniques (9 papers) and Energy Harvesting in Wireless Networks (9 papers). The work is most often cited by research in Aerospace Engineering (339 citations), Electrical and Electronic Engineering (446 citations), Computer Networks and Communications (131 citations), Artificial Intelligence (127 citations) and Signal Processing (31 citations). Hala Mostafa has collaborated with scholars based in Saudi Arabia, Pakistan and Egypt. Frequent co-authors include Mohamed Marey, Saad Hassan Kiani, Octavia A. Dobre, Mehr E Munir, Victor Lesser, Sachin Kumar, Naser Ojaroudi Parchin, Hüseyin Şerif Savcı, Ahmed Sedik and Binod Kumar Kanaujia. Their work appears in journals such as IEEE Access, Electronics, IEEE Wireless Communications Letters, Sensors and IEEE Communications Letters.
